RegistrationServices: cmake fixes
This package has a component library, but it also exports headers. Define an interface library for the headers.
Also fix library dependencies.
GitLab jobs artifacts no longer stored forever as of Monday, November 4th 08:30h. Further information under https://cern.ch/otg0152576
This package has a component library, but it also exports headers. Define an interface library for the headers.
Also fix library dependencies.